			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>		Anyone visiting Cebu and interested in how the interior of those houses depicted in the first photo looks like can go and explore Casa Gorrordo.  Not as grand and imposing perhaps as the Casa Manila restoration that benefited from Imelda largesse but nevertheless capable of transporting you back to an era before indoor plumbing.  Quite inapposite in an otherwise well-appointed middle-class residence is the bath with split bamboo (as in batalan) drain/flooring.   The sala floor though is impressive with its alternation of dark and light hardwood planks and the capiz for the sash windows are of a size that can hardly be found nowadays.		</p>
